在前端开发中,时间的处理是不可避免的问题。而在 JavaScript 中,我们常常需要将时间从 "时分秒" 的格式转换为 "秒" 的格式。而 npm 包 hms-to-seconds 就可以帮助我们快速地实现这个功能。本文将详细介绍 npm 包 hms-to-seconds 的使用方法,并提供相关的示例代码。
什么是 hms-to-seconds?
hms-to-seconds 是一个可以将 "时分秒" 格式的时间转换为 "秒" 的 npm 包。它可以接受以下格式的输入:
- HH:MM:SS
- H:M:S
- HH:MM
- H:M
输出结果是以秒为单位的数字。
如何使用 hms-to-seconds?
使用 hms-to-seconds 非常简单,只需要按照以下步骤操作即可。
步骤 1:安装 hms-to-seconds。
在命令行窗口中运行以下命令安装 hms-to-seconds:
npm install hms-to-seconds
步骤 2:导入 hms-to-seconds。
在你的 JavaScript 文件中导入 hms-to-seconds:
const { hmsToSeconds } = require('hms-to-seconds');
步骤 3:使用 hmsToSeconds 函数。
使用 hmsToSeconds 函数将时间从 "时分秒" 的格式转换为 "秒" 的格式:
const seconds = hmsToSeconds('01:30:00'); console.log(seconds); // 5400
示例代码
以下是一个完整的示例代码:
const { hmsToSeconds } = require('hms-to-seconds'); const durationString = '01:30:00'; // 时分秒格式的时间字符串 const durationInSeconds = hmsToSeconds(durationString); // 转换为秒 console.log(durationInSeconds); // 输出结果:5400
总结
本文介绍了 npm 包 hms-to-seconds 的使用方法,并提供了相应的示例代码。通过学习本文,你可以快速掌握 hms-to-seconds 的相关知识,从而在实际的前端开发中更加高效地处理时间相关的问题。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60057b1481e8991b448eb7a3